Strain relief with new Flexible Conduit fittings featuring an integral Cable Gland

13th July 2012


Flexicon has launched a new range of flexible conduit fittings that feature an integrated cable gland thus providing cable strain relief and an enhanced IP rating for the cable within metallic flexible conduits.

 

The new fittings combine the properties of a conduit fitting and cable gland to provide an additional IP rating for the cable of up to IP68 (10 bar), or IP69K depending on the cable used to achieve safe and secure protection.

 

The fittings can also withstand a wide temperature range of between -40oC to 100oC for static applications and -20oC to 100oC for dynamic applications.  An EMC cable gland version is also available on request, for use with Flexicon’s over braided range of flexible conduits.

 

The new range can be used on metallic flexible conduits for 20mm, 25mm and 32mm, with cable clamping ranges of 7-13mm, 9-17mm and 11-21mm.

 

Typical applications for the cable gland fittings are in the rail industry or the heavy machinery construction sector. Ideal for applications subjected to vibration or extreme movement, this product combines the mechanical protection benefit of using flexible conduit as well as offering cable strain relief through the fitting.

 

Flexicon has also developed a range of flexible conduit fittings, with integrated cable glands, for use with non-metallic conduits.
